Link: http://www.bbc.co.uk/languages/polish/soap/facts.shtml Where is Polish spoken? Polish is the official language of Poland, which has a population of 39 million people. There are big Polish-speaking communities in Argentina, Australia, Belarus, Brazil, Canada, Germany, Lithuania, the UK, the Ukraine, the US and Russia (among many other countries). What you already know about Polish Solidarność, Poland's trade union federation and social movement. The meaning of the word is easy enough to guess - solidarity. Other Polish words in the English language point to the delicious Polish cuisine. Perhaps you've tried a kabanos or two, Poland's famous smoked sausages, bigos, hunter's stew, or pierogi, small filled dumplings. Polish has borrowed heavily from the English language in recent post-communist years. These loanwords often receive a Polish linguistic treatment, but are far from unrecognisable. They even reveal a bit about the Polish language...
